Are you thinking of T.R. McElroy?
"He set the all-time, still-unbroken official record of 75.2 words per
minute in 1939 (corrected to today's 25-dot word standard, that would be
72.2 wpm)." (http://www.artifaxbooks.com/mcelroy.htm)
